開發過程中,將whl_agreement分支合並到v2分支,並push到遠程分支后,v2需要回滾 1.先將分支切換到要回滾的分支 git checkout v2 2.查看log git reflog 合並操作在畫框處,需要回退到megre之前的版本,版本號 ...
場景:誤將a,b兩個分支合並 錯誤操作說明:指令在a分支上 git merge b 錯誤結果:a分支上包含b分支,但是b分支不是完善的,導致a分支出現錯誤 回滾指令:revert 特點:相較於reset指令,revert指令能夠保存歷史提交記錄。 說明:a分支合並前的commit: xaaaaaaaaa,b分支合並前的commit: xbbbbbbbb,a分支上合並后的commit: xabab ...
2019-03-13 19:13 0 523 推薦指數:
開發過程中,將whl_agreement分支合並到v2分支,並push到遠程分支后,v2需要回滾 1.先將分支切換到要回滾的分支 git checkout v2 2.查看log git reflog 合並操作在畫框處,需要回退到megre之前的版本,版本號 ...
git代碼庫回滾: 指的是將代碼庫某分支退回到以前的某個commit id 【本地代碼庫回滾】: git reset --hard commit-id :回滾到commit-id,講commit-id之后提交的commit都去除 git reset --hard HEAD~4:將最近3次 ...
背景 現有 branch-1 和 branch-2 兩個分支: branch-1分支下有:dir_a、dir_b、dir_c、dir_e branch-2分支下有:dir_a、dir_b 需求 將 branch-1 中所有內容 merge 到 branch-2 中。 操作 ...
前言 首先說一下背景,通常java項目中都會有多套環境,分別用來開發,測試和上線。通常也會有多個分支,今天我把dev的代碼合並到master的時候,無意中發現合並完之后,dev和master的application.properties文件同一行竟然存在差異。 排查 剛開始我以為自己操作流程 ...
執行完merge操作后,沒有修改代碼 1、命令 ⑴ git reflog 查看merge操作的上一個提交記錄的版本號 ⑵ git reset -–hard 版本號 這樣可以回滾到merge之前的狀態 2、示例 誤將dev合並到了master分支,現要回滾merge操作 ⑴ 首先git ...
git代碼庫回滾: 指的是將代碼庫某分支退回到以前的某個commit id 【本地代碼庫回滾】: git reset --hard commit-id :回滾到commit-id,講commit-id之后提交的commit都去除 git reset --hard HEAD~3:將最近3次 ...
是用一次新的commit來回滾之前的commit,git reset是直接刪除指定的commit。 在回 ...
昨天提交代碼時Eclipse凌亂了,本來拉了dev-20190201分支的,結果提交時竟然跑到dev分支了。為了把dev分支回滾,可以有兩種方式:Eclipse和命令行。 先說簡單的命令行方式,先用git log命令找到需要回滾的分支版本,再git reset命令重置當前版本為指定 ...